		<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>Im from Spain and I thought the US played FANTASTIC today, main highlights:</p>
<p>-3 pt. shooting: They were seriously raining 3&#8242;s today, while Spain couldn&#8217;t find one to save their lives. One of Spains biggest strengths became their weaknesses and viceversa.</p>
<p>-Intensity: The Americans were seriously on a different world when it comes to fitness. This team is FAST and they&#8217;re on your face at all times, causing 20+ turnovers on a team with Calderon at the point? Thats amazing. Spain could NOT find their game at all, they looked nervous, out of place and downright stopped caring after a while.</p>
<p>In the long run, this works well for both teams. If Spain hadn&#8217;t played the US until the (hopeful) final then it would have been a disaster. Now they know how they match out and what to look for. For the US this builds their confidence and gets their guys up to speed. Wade is playing out of his mind and no doubt he deserves a lot of the credit along with Lebron. If a USA-Spain finals happens, Spain will NOT be the favorite by any means, but if we play like we know we CAN play and the US isn&#8217;t having an exceptionally good day from the 3pt line (seriously, didnt they shoot like 70%) then it should at least be somewhat close.</p>
<p>Either way, its great fun, congrats to the US on a great game.</p>
